    Hey guys, David here from Usa, the zip zaps SE is have major steering problems, you may want to wait awhile and see if RS is going to do anything about the problem. I bought the first one in town, took it home, and the steering is good to the right but stutters to the left then jumps to full turn. I took it back for exchange but all four cars they had did the same thing. Micro RC cars forum has about 15 posts of the same thing happening. just thought you guys needed to know.

    Don’t use nail polish remover on plastic, it will melt. Oven cleaner works well as does Castrol Super Clean. Both will remove paint without melting the plastic. You can use enamel thinner if you are quick, but you still risk melting the plastic. I’ve heard PineSol works well, but I’ve never tried it myself.
